职位描述:
1.主导或参与数据库架构的设计和优化工作,确保满足业务需求的同时保持高性能和高可用性;
2.负责MySQL、Redis、TiDB、等数据库的日常管理和维护,包括安装配置、备份恢复、性能调优、安全策略实施等;
3.设计并实施全面的数据库监控和告警系统,利用Prometheus、Grafana等工具实现自动化监控和告警,提升故障响应速度;
4.规划和执行异构数据库之间的迁移项目,设计ETL流程,保证数据的一致性和完整性。
职位要求:
1.计算机科学或相关专业本科及以上学历;
2.至少拥有5年以上互联网行业DBA工作经验,有丰富的自建数据库及云数据库运维经验;
3.熟悉多种主流数据库管理系统,理解其运行机制,能够进行深度性能优化;
4.具备优秀的编程技能,熟悉Python、Golang、Shell等脚本语言;
5.对数据库监控系统有深入了解,能独立完成监控系统的搭建和优化。
符合京东价值观:客户为先、创新、拼搏、担当、感恩、诚信。
招聘部门:
京东
工作地点:
北京
注意:为了确保您掌握真实的招聘信息,上述信息均为原始内容。我们的“面试建议”和“模拟面试”均基于原始招聘信息设计和提供。
面试建议:
京东的软件开发职位在数据库领域有着相当高的要求,特别是对多种主流数据库管理系统的深度理解和性能优化能力。这个职位不仅要求你具备扎实的数据库基础知识,还需要你有丰富的实战经验,能够独立完成数据库架构的设计和优化工作。面试官很可能会重点考察你在MySQL、Redis、TiDB等数据库的实际操作能力,以及你在性能调优、备份恢复、安全策略实施等方面的经验。此外,对监控系统的搭建和优化能力也是一个重要的考察点。
在准备面试时,建议你重点准备以下几个方面:首先,确保你对MySQL、Redis、TiDB等数据库的运行机制有深入的理解,能够解释清楚它们的优缺点和适用场景。其次,准备一些你在实际工作中遇到的数据库性能问题以及你是如何解决的案例,这将大大增加你的可信度。最后,不要忽视编程技能的准备,尤其是Python、Golang、Shell等脚本语言的熟练程度。在面试中,尽量用具体的案例来展示你的能力,避免泛泛而谈。着装方面,建议选择商务休闲装,既显得专业又不失亲和力。
在线咨询
提示:由 AI 生成回答,可能存在错误,请注意甄别。
